In vivo Evaluation of Site-specifically PEGylated Chemically Self-assembled Protein Nanostructures

Chemically Self-Assembled Nanorings (CSANs) are made of dihydrofolate reductase (DHFR) fusion proteins and have been successfully used in vitro for cellular cargo delivery and cell surface engineering applications.
